Anti-Glutathione Mouse Monoclonal Antibody

Supplier: Enzo Life Sciences

Glutathione, a major intracellular non-protein thiol, protects against free radical damage by providing reducing equivalents for several key antioxidant enzymes. In addition, glutathione acts as a scavenger of hydroxyl radicals and nascent oxygen. Elevated glutathione levels are associated with a reduced rate of illness, higher levels of self-rated health, lower cholesterol, lower body mass index, and lower blood pressure among the elderly. Glutathione provides a primary defense system for the removal of oxidants in the brain. Studies have revealed a correlation between low glutathione levels and damage to neurons that manufacture dopamine, suggesting a link to Parkinson's disease.

Anti-AGRN Mouse Monoclonal Antibody

Supplier: Enzo Life Sciences

Agrin is an essential extracellular matrix component which promotes clustering of nicotinic acetylcholine receptors (nAChRs) and other proteins during development at the neuromuscular junction. Agrin, MuSK and Rapsyn are all essential components for AChR aggregation through an unknown mechanism. The C-terminal region of agrin is released into the medium, interacts with receptors on the muscle surface, and induces AChR aggregation. The central region contains two O-linked glycosylation sites and a domain homologous to domain III of laminin. The N-terminal region anchors agrin to the extracellular matrix via other basal membrane components. This region also contains a protease inhibitor domain and glycosaminoglycan attachment sites, increasing the predicted MW from 200kDa to ~600kDa. The diagram shown indicates the domain structure and functional regions of agrin, as well as domains required for AChR aggregation and alpha-dystroglycan and heparin binding.  Various agrin isoforms are generated by alternative splicing at the X, Y and Z sites, and differ in the presence or absence of small inserts. The isoforms can determine the biological activity of agrin and their expression in specific tissues and stages of development. While no difference in functional activity has been detected between splicing variants at site X, insertion of a 4 aa peptide at site Y modestly increases agrins nAChR clustering activity. Insertion of an 8 aa peptide at splicing site Z increases the clustering activity of soluble rat agrin 10,000 fold.

(+/-)-Equol ≥98% (par HPLC, TLC)

Supplier: Enzo Life Sciences

Flavonoid. Racemic mixture. Urinary metabolite of daidzein. Inhibits 12-O-tetradecanoylphorbol 13-acetate (TPA)-induced neoplastic cell transformation by targeting the MEK/ERK/p90RSK/activator protein-1 signalling pathway. Shows positive effects on the incidence of prostate cancer and physiological changes after menopause. Functions as a DHT blocker. Preferentially activates estrogen receptor β (ERβ).

Matrix metalloproteinase

Supplier: Enzo Life Sciences

Enzyme regulation and kinetics, comparative studies of substrate or inhibitor specificities, cleavage of target proteins. Assay or digest conditions can vary widely, but concentrations for the MMP enzymes can range between 10 and 300nM, or higher. Reaction temperatures can be between 25 and 37 °C, and reaction times can range from 10 min to overnight, again depending on application and substrate. A typical assay buffer is 50 mM HEPES, pH 7,0, 10 mM CaCl₂, 0,05% Brij-35. For more information, contact Enzo Life Sciences Technical Support.

Conduritol B epoxide ≥96% (par CCM)

Supplier: Enzo Life Sciences

A potent, irreversible inhibitor of various plant β-glucosidases and mammalian glucocerebrosidase. Has been employed in in vitro and animal models for Gaucher’s disease. It raises intracellular levels of glucosylceramide by inhibiting glucosylceramidase.

Anti-GLUR1 Rabbit Polyclonal Antibody

Supplier: Enzo Life Sciences

GluR receptors are permeable to cations Na and K and Ca2+. Gating of Glu receptors by glutamate is extremely fast and therefore the Glu receptors mediate most excitatory (depolarizing) currents in the brain during basal neuronal activity.

Anti-A1AR Rabbit Polyclonal Antibody

Supplier: Enzo Life Sciences

Adenosine is an endogenous nucleoside generated locally in tissues under conditions of hypoxia, ischemia, or inflammation. It modulates a variety of physiological functions in many tissues including brain and heart. It exerts its action via four specific adenosine receptors (also named P1 purinergic receptors): A1 Adenosine Receptor (A1AR), A2A Adenosine Receptor (A2AAR), A2B Adenosine Receptor (A2BAR), and A3 Adenosine Receptor (A3AR). All are integral membrane proteins and members of the G Protein-Coupled Receptor superfamily. The various adenosine receptors can be distinguished on the basis of their differential selectivity for adenosine analogs. A1AR is widely distributed and has been well characterized. High expression of A1AR is found in brain, dorsal horn of the spinal cord, adrenal gland, and atria, and other tissues including adipose, colon, and kidney. A1AR is the most prominent adenosine receptor in adipocytes and has become a target for research on obesity. A possible role in cell proliferation and carcinogenesis has also been suggested for A1AR.

12-Deoxyphorbol-13-phenylacetate-20-acetate ≥99% (par HPLC, TLC)

12-Deoxyphorbol-13-phenylacetate-20-acetate ≥99% (par HPLC, TLC)

Supplier: Enzo Life Sciences

dPPA is a selective activator of PKCß. It is at least 100-fold more potent for the ß isozymes than the α, γ, δ or ε isozymes but activates the ß1 isozyme to only 60% of maximal activity. Mimics the effect of TNF on endothelial cells but does not translocate PKC.
